Applied Mathematics and Informatics In Drug Discovery (2025)
The AMIDD course will run again at the Department of Mathematics and Computer Sciences, University of Basel.The first lecture takes place on Friday, September the 19th.
In the AMIDD course, we learn about the drug discovery process, and how mathematics and computer science contribute to the end-to-end process. The course is highly interdisciplinary: Over the years, students in mathematics, computer science, physics, biology, chemistry, medicine, and other disciplines have joined the courses, and given feedback to the curriculum so that it is accessible and understandable for participants of different background.
